MAX4969
PCIe, Single Lane, 2:1/1:2 Multiplexer and Redriver with Equalization
Allows the System to Support PCIe 2.0 Data Rates (Up to 5.0Gbps) Over Long Cables and Boards

Description
The MAX4969 active 2:1 and 1:2 multiplexer equalizes and redrives PCIe® signals up to 5.0GT/s (Gigatransfers per second) and operates from a single +3.3V supply.
The MAX4969 features PCIe-required electrical idle and receiver detection on each channel and improves signal integrity at the receiver through independent programmable input equalization and output deemphasis.
The MAX4969 is available in a small, 42-pin (3.5mm x 9.0mm) TQFN package optimal for simplified layout and space-saving requirements. The MAX4969 is specified over the 0°C to +70°C commercial operating temperature range.

Key Features
- Single +3.3V Supply Operation
- PCIe Gen 1 (2.5GT/s) and Gen 2 (5.0GT/s)
- Return Loss ≥ 8dB (1.25GHz ≤ f ≤ 2.5GHz)
- Independent Input Equalization
- Independent Output Deemphasis
- Independent Output Level Selection
- On-Chip 50Ω Input/Output Terminations
- Inline Signal Traces for Simplified Layout
- Space-Saving, 3.5mm x 9.0mm TQFN Package
|
|
Applications/Uses
- Blade Servers
- Communications Switches
- Storage Area Network
- Test Equipment
- Workstations
